Artificial intelligence company Anthropic is actively seeking to hire 32 specialists as part of its initiative to mitigate potential catastrophic risks associated with its own technology. The positions focus on expertise in nuclear science, explosive materials, biology, and cybercrime, reflecting the company's concerns about the possible negative implications of AI advancements.
The salaries for these roles reach nearly $300,000, highlighting the urgency and seriousness with which Anthropic approaches the task of ensuring its AI systems do not inadvertently contribute to global crises. The recruitment drive underscores a growing acknowledgment within the tech industry about the dual-edged nature of AI technologies, prompting companies to take proactive measures to manage potential threats they themselves may create.
